Output e12530f704351636d5e6a2aa3d2f297972166aabb0359e163d2fc3ad94ff56b8:133

value
77628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dec4360e2334a278812734aef544d5202811491b OP_EQUAL
address
3Mztz7v3xYhUgXnrCp6Pwr8Q3rEXdWautY
transaction
e12530f704351636d5e6a2aa3d2f297972166aabb0359e163d2fc3ad94ff56b8